Begin in Bound Extended Side Angle Pose. 1. Turn your head so that your gaze comes to your front foot. 2. Step your back foot forward so that your feet are parallel to the front of your mat. Keep the bind while you do this. It's OK if it takes you a few steps to get the back foot forward. Now you're … See more This pose strengthens the legs and core. It stretches the arms and opens the hips and hamstrings. It also improves balance. It's not a position you will often find yourself in daily … See more Avoid this pose if you have any injury to your legs, knees, hips, back, or shoulder. As a balancing pose, it should be avoided during pregnancy and by those who have high blood pressure.
